Subject: mm/sparse-vmemmap: move HVO helpers to a public header
Date: Tue, 8 Sep 2026 11:03:31 +0800

The vmemmap optimization helpers currently live in mm/sparse.h, which is
an internal MM header.  That works for MM code, but prevents powerpc from
using the same interfaces without including a private header.

Move the declarations and inline helpers to
include/linux/vmemmap-optimization.h.  This is a preparatory change for
powerpc, which has its own vmemmap optimization implementation and needs
to use the HVO interfaces from architecture code.

diff --git a/include/linux/vmemmap-optimization.h a/include/linux/vmemmap-optimization.h
new file mode 100644
--- /dev/null
+++ a/include/linux/vmemmap-optimization.h
@@ -0,0 +1,91 @@
+/* S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0-or-later */
+/*
+ * vmemmap-optimization.h
+ *
+ * Generic vmemmap optimization declarations.
+ *
+ * Author: Muchun Song <songmuchun@bytedance.com>
+ */
+#ifndef _LINUX_VMEMMAP_OPTIMIZATION_H
+#define _LINUX_VMEMMAP_OPTIMIZATION_H
+
+#include <linux/align.h>
+#include <linux/log2.h>
+#include <linux/mmdebug.h>
+#include <linux/mmzone.h>
+
+#ifdef CONFIG_SPARSEMEM_VMEMMAP_OPTIMIZATION
+static inline unsigned int section_order(const struct mem_section *section)
+{
+	return section->order;
+}
+
+static inline void section_set_order(struct mem_section *section, unsigned int order)
+{
+	VM_WARN_ON(section_order(section) && order && section_order(section) != order);
+	section->order = order;
+}
+
+static inline void section_set_order_range(unsigned long pfn, unsigned long nr_pages,
+					   unsigned int order)
+{
+	unsigned long section_nr = pfn_to_section_nr(pfn);
+
+	if (!IS_ALIGNED(pfn | nr_pages, PAGES_PER_SECTION))
+		return;
+
+	for (unsigned long i = 0; i < nr_pages / PAGES_PER_SECTION; i++)
+		section_set_order(__nr_to_section(section_nr + i), order);
+}
+
+static inline unsigned int pfn_to_section_order(unsigned long pfn)
+{
+	return section_order(__pfn_to_section(pfn));
+}
+#else
+static inline unsigned int section_order(const struct mem_section *section)
+{
+	return 0;
+}
+
+static inline void section_set_order(struct mem_section *section, unsigned int order)
+{
+}
+
+static inline void section_set_order_range(unsigned long pfn, unsigned long nr_pages,
+					   unsigned int order)
+{
+}
+
+static inline unsigned int pfn_to_section_order(unsigned long pfn)
+{
+	return 0;
+}
+#endif /* CONFIG_SPARSEMEM_VMEMMAP_OPTIMIZATION */
+
+static inline bool vmemmap_optimizable_pfn(unsigned long pfn)
+{
+	const unsigned int order = pfn_to_section_order(pfn);
+	const unsigned long nr_pages = 1UL << order;
+
+	if (!is_power_of_2(sizeof(struct page)))
+		return false;
+
+	return (pfn & (nr_pages - 1)) >= VMEMMAP_OPTIMIZATION_NR_STRUCT_PAGES;
+}
+
+static inline bool vmemmap_optimizable_order(unsigned int order)
+{
+	if (!IS_ENABLED(CONFIG_SPARSEMEM_VMEMMAP_OPTIMIZATION))
+		return false;
+
+	if (!is_power_of_2(sizeof(struct page)))
+		return false;
+
+	return order >= VMEMMAP_OPTIMIZATION_MIN_ORDER;
+}
+
+#ifdef CONFIG_SPARSEMEM_VMEMMAP
+struct page *vmemmap_shared_tail_page(unsigned int order, struct zone *zone);
+#endif /* CONFIG_SPARSEMEM_VMEMMAP */
+#endif /* _LINUX_VMEMMAP_OPTIMIZATION_H */
